Situated close to the centre of an authentic village with shops, this character property is ideally set in landscaped grounds.
A central courtyard distributes this property, which comprises several independent sections, including the main farmhouse of approx. 300 m2 offering, via a stone stairway and on the first floor, a succession of light-filled reception rooms (totalling 117 m2) opening onto a terrace overlooking the flower-filled courtyard, the landscaped grounds, the swimming pool, the countryside and the surrounding hills.
The spacious cathedral lounge is arranged around a stone fireplace. A dining area with cupboards extends into the living room. A second, intimate sitting room with a fireplace leads to a fitted and equipped kitchen. A large cellar accessed by a staircase provides ample storage space. Also on this level is a 30 m2 suite with an east/west-facing bedroom with storage space and a bathroom with bath and shower.
Two separate staircases lead up to the other two sleeping areas of the Mas, each with its own intimate layout: a suite with a comfortable bedroom, dressing room, study or bedroom and bathroom. The other staircase leads to a comfortable bedroom.
Accessible from the first-floor terrace is a third, totally independent 41 m2 suite with a spacious bedroom and bathroom.
On the ground floor, an independently renovated vaulted bedroom with bathroom and storage space.
The guest house, adjoining the farmhouse but independent, offers just over 52.5 m2 of living space with a lounge and fitted, equipped kitchen offering beautiful views over the countryside and parklands. A suite with bedroom, dressing room and bathroom. On the first floor there is a further 55 m2 of living space that could be converted.
Still accessible from the central courtyard, the cellar (with access from inside the farmhouse), a laundry room, a series of cellars and a large garage.
To complete this beautiful stone residence, a barn offers further potential for conversion.
The 9,300 m2 of wooded parklands, laid out around the property, offer plenty of space, including an entrance driveway with cypress and olive trees, a lawn area, a courtyard planted with flowers and a large swimming pool (12 x 3.6 m) in the style of a Roman pool. The entire property is organised and opens onto this Mediterranean-style park.
This house is perfectly situated in a natural, unspoilt setting, between orchards, vineyards and market gardens, and very close to the centre of the village, which is within walking distance (1.4 km) and 800 metres from a restaurant. Uzes is 22 minutes away.
